UNC lineman Bell hopes experience leads to starting job
Posted Aug 27, 2005
The on-field experience Steven Bell began accruing at Syracuse could be the difference in a heated training-camp battle with sophomore Ben Lemming for the starting job. While Bell believes he has a been-there-done-that advantage, he also realizes he has to prove he'll be durable. The 6-foot-3, 280-pound lineman has a long list of injuries and ailments to his name.
